/* Copyright (c) 1992-1993 The Regents of the University of California. All rights reserved.  See copyright.h for copyright notice and limitation  of liability and disclaimer of warranty provisions. */#include "copyright.h"/* MIPS instruction interpreter */#include <stdio.h>#include <filehdr.h>#include <scnhdr.h>#include <syms.h>#include <ldfcn.h>#include "int.h"static FILE *fp;static LDFILE *ldptr;static SCNHDR texthead, rdatahead, datahead, sdatahead, sbsshead, bsshead;static char filename[1000] = "a.out";	/* default a.out file */static char self[256];			/* name of invoking program */char mem[MEMSIZE];		/* main memory. use malloc later */int TRACE, Traptrace, Regtrace;int NROWS=64, ASSOC=1, LINESIZE=4, RAND=0, LRD=0;extern char *strcpy();main(argc, argv)int argc;char *argv[];{	register char *s;	char *fakeargv[3];	strcpy(self, argv[0]);	while  ( argc > 1  &&  argv[1][0] == '-' )	{		--argc; ++argv;		for  ( s=argv[0]+1; *s != '\0'; ++s )			switch  ( *s )			{				case 't':  TRACE = 1; break;				case 'T':  Traptrace = 1; break;				case 'r':  Regtrace = 1; break;				case 'm':					NROWS = atoi(*++argv);					ASSOC = atoi(*++argv);					LINESIZE = atoi(*++argv);					RAND = ((*++argv)[0] == 'r');					LRD = ((*argv)[0] == 'l')					   && ((*argv)[1] == 'r')					   && ((*argv)[2] == 'd');					argc -= 4;					break;			}	}	if (argc >= 2)		strcpy(filename, argv[1]);	fp = fopen(filename, "r");	if (fp == NULL)	{		fprintf(stderr, "%s: Could not open '%s'\n", self, filename);		exit(0);	}	fclose(fp);	load_program(filename);	if  ( argv[1] == NULL )	{		fakeargv[1] = "a.out";		fakeargv[2] = NULL;		argv = fakeargv;		++argc;	}	runprogram(memoffset, argc-1, argv+1); /* where things normally start */}char *string(s)char *s;{	char *p;	extern char *malloc();	p = malloc((unsigned) strlen(s)+1);	strcpy(p, s);	return p;}load_program(filename)char *filename;{	register int pc, i, j, strindex, stl;	char str[1111];	int rc1, rc2;	ldptr = ldopen(filename, NULL);	if  ( ldptr == NULL )	{		fprintf(stderr, "%s: Load read error on %s\n", self, filename);		exit(0);	}	if  ( TYPE(ldptr) != 0x162 )	{		fprintf(stderr,			"big-endian object file (little-endian interp)\n");		exit(0);	}#define LOADSECTION(head)	\	if  ( head.s_scnptr != 0 ) \	{ \		/* printf("loading %s\n", head.s_name); /* */ \		pc = head.s_vaddr; \		FSEEK(ldptr, head.s_scnptr, 0); \		for  ( i=0; i<head.s_size; ++i ) \			*(char *) ((mem-memoffset)+pc++) = getc(fp); \		if (pc-memoffset >= MEMSIZE) \			{ printf("MEMSIZE too small. Fix and recompile.\n"); \			exit(1); } \	}	if  ( ldnshread(ldptr, ".text", &texthead) != 1 )		printf("text section header missing\n");	else		LOADSECTION(texthead)	if  ( ldnshread(ldptr, ".rdata", &rdatahead) != 1 )		printf("rdata section header missing\n");	else		LOADSECTION(rdatahead)	if  ( ldnshread(ldptr, ".data", &datahead) != 1 )		printf("data section header missing\n");	else		LOADSECTION(datahead)	if  ( ldnshread(ldptr, ".sdata", &sdatahead) != 1 )		printf("sdata section header missing\n");	else		LOADSECTION(sdatahead)	if  ( ldnshread(ldptr, ".sbss", &sbsshead) != 1 )		printf("sbss section header missing\n");	else		LOADSECTION(sbsshead)	if  ( ldnshread(ldptr, ".bss", &bsshead) != 1 )		printf("bss section header missing\n");	else		LOADSECTION(bsshead)	/* BSS is already zeroed (statically-allocated mem) */	/* this version ignores relocation info */}int *m_alloc(n)int n;{	extern char *malloc();	return (int *) (int) malloc((unsigned) n);}
